Battery Service
The battery is the heart of the electrical system. With
regular and proper service, battery life can be extended.
Additionally, battery and electrical component failure
can be prevented.
CAUTION
When working with batteries, use extreme cau-
tion to avoid splashing or spilling electrolyte.
Electrolyte can destroy clothing and burn skin or
eyes. Always wear safety goggles and a face
shield when working with batteries.
Electrolyte Specific Gravity
Fully charged: 1.265 corrected to 80
o
F (26.7
o
C)
Discharged: less than 1.240

Removal and Installation (Fig. 38)
1. Loosen and remove negative cable from battery. Af-
ter negative cable is removed, loosen and remove posi-
tive cable.
2. Loosen cap screw that secures battery retainer.
3. Carefully remove battery from machine.
4. Install battery in reverse order making sure to con-
nect and tighten positive cable to battery before con-
necting negative cable.
NOTE: Before connecting the negative (ground) cable
to the battery, connect a digital multimeter (set to DC
Amps) between the negative battery post and the nega-
tive (ground) cable connector. The reading should be
less than 0.1 amp. If the reading is 0.1 amp or more, the
machine’s electrical system should be tested and re-
paired.
Inspection, Maintenance and Testing
1. Perform the following inspections and maintenance:
A. Check for cracks. Replace battery if cracked or
leaking.
B. Check battery terminal posts for corrosion. Use
wire brush to clean corrosion from posts.

IMPORTANT: Before cleaning the battery, tape or
block vent holes to the filler caps and make sure the
caps are on tightly.
C. Check for signs of wetness or leakage on the top
of the battery which might indicate a loose or missing
filler cap, overcharging, loose terminal post or over-
filling. Also, check battery case for dirt and oil. Clean
the battery with a solution of baking soda and water,
then rinse it with clean water.
D. Check that the cover seal is not broken away. Re-
place the battery if the seal is broken or leaking.
E. Check the electrolyte level in each cell. If the level
is below the tops of the plates in any cell, fill all cells
with distilled water between the minimum and max-
imum fill lines. Charge at 15 to 25 amps for 15 min-
utes to allow sufficient mixing of the electrolyte.
2. Conduct a hydrometer test of the battery electrolyte.
IMPORTANT: Make sure the area around the cells is
clean before opening the battery caps.
A. Measure the specific gravity of each cell with a
hydrometer. Draw electrolyte in and out of the
hydrometer barrel prior to taking a reading to warm−
up the hydrometer. At the same time take the tem-
perature of the cell.
